怎样把c4d模型导出为obj格式

OBJ文件是Alias|Wefront公司为它的一套基于工作站的3D建模和动画软件"Aanced Visualizer"开发的一种标准3D模型文件格式,很发展经过适合用于3D软件模型之间的互导,也可以通过Maya读写。比如你在3dsMax或LightWe中建了一个模型,想把它调到Maya里面渲染或动画,导出OBJ文件就是一种很好的选择。目前几乎所有知名的3D软件都支持OBJ文件的读写,不过其中很多需要通过插件才能实现。

导出OBJ格式的3D模型时,需要注意以下几点,以确保模型在导入到Adobe Dimension或Adobe Substance 3D Stager中时能够正确地显示贴图:

obj是什么文件 c语言obj是什么文件obj是什么文件 c语言obj是什么文件


obj是什么文件 c语言obj是什么文件


2、在弹出的对话框里,选择保存的位置和选择导出的格式,选择obj格式,设置文件名,点击保存。

确认导入设置:在将OBJ文件导入到Adobe Dimension或Adobe Substance 3D Stager中时,确保正确设置了导入选项。这些选项包括选择正确的材质和贴图类型,以及将贴图和纹理映射设置为正确的选项。

确认渲染设置:在Adobe Dimension或Adobe Substance 3D Stager中渲染模型时,确保正确设置了渲染设置。这些设置包括选择正确的材质和贴图类型,以及将贴图和纹理映射设置为正确的选项。

如果您仍然遇到问题,可以尝试以下方法:

尝试使用不同的渲染引擎或软件来渲染模型,例如Arnold或Redshift等。

如果问题仍然存在,请检查模型是否存在错误或重叠的UV贴图。在C4D中进行修复,并在Adobe Dimension或Adobe Substance 3D Stager中使用正确的UV设置进行渲染。

obj是什么意思obj解释

v -0.500000 0.000000 -0.800000

1、obj是一种文本文件格式,同时在QQ和微信的聊天中也有不少人打出obj,代表不ok的意思,表示不想和你聊了。

确保模型的材质和贴图设置正确:在C4D中,确保您的模型具有正确的材质和贴图。确保每个材质和贴图都已正确应用于模型,并且没有重叠或错误的贴图。

2、OBJ文件由一行行文本组成,注释行以符号“#”为开头,空格和空行可以随意加到文件中以增加文件的可读性。

3、有字的行都由一两个标记字母也就是关键字(Keyword)开头,关键字可以说明这一行是什么样的数据。

4、多行可以逻辑地连接在一起表示一行,方法是在每一行添加一个连接符()。注意1、目标文件的扩展名为“.obj”(Windows)或“.o”(Linux)。目标文件已经是机器指令,但还不能运行,因为目标文件还没有解决函数调用问题。连接符()后面不能出现空格或Tab格,否则将导致文件出错。

C语言源程序文件名的后缀是.OBJ,经过编译后,生成文件的后缀是什么?经过连接后,生成文件的后缀是什么?

在C4D中预览渲染结果,然后将其导出为序列帧。在Adobe Dimension或Adobe Substance 3D Stager中,使用这些序列帧创建相机和材质,然后渲染场景。

C语言源程序文件名的后缀是.c。C源程序经过C编译程序编译之后生成一个后缀为.OBJ的二进制文件,

1. obj是一种文本文件格式,同时在QQ和微信的聊天中也有不少人打出obj,代表不ok的意思,表示不想和你聊了。

然后由称为“连接程序”的软件,把此.OBJ文件与C语言提供的各种库函数连接起来生成一个后缀为.EXE的可执行文件。

由高级语言编写的程序称为“源程序”,把由二进制代码表示的程序称为"usemtl"指定了材质之后,以后的面都是使用这一材质,直到遇到下一个"usemtl"来指定新的材质。“目标程序”。为了把源程序转换成机器能接受的目标程序,这时我们需要具有翻译功能的软件--“编译程序”。每种高级语言都有与它对应的编译程序。

2、可执行文件的扩展名为“.exe“。

obj虚框是什么意思?

简单的O确保导出的OBJ文件包含所有必需的文件:在导出OBJ文件时,确保所有必需的贴图和材质文件都包含在导出的文件夹中。这些文件包括纹理贴图、法线贴图、置换贴图等。BJ格式写法。

01 obj是一种文本文件格式,同时在QQ和微信的聊天中也有不少人打出obj,代表不“ok”的意思,表示不想和你聊了。obj还有一种意思是的时候了,在仅显示文字的编辑框里显示不出来选择Maya的创建多边形工具(Polygons -> Create Polyon Tool),在视图中画一个四边形,不要按回车,按Ctrl在四边形中间点一下,可以继续在四边形中挖一个洞。把这个有孔的多边形存成OBJ格式,在导入Maya时,会发现多边形少了一块。如果你把这也看成错误,现在至少你已经知道错误的原因了,就是OBJ文件不支持有孔的多边形面。,就会被替换成obj的标志。

还有网友称“obj”也可以打成“objk”,“o” 和“k”在两边,中间是“bj”,这个词可以理解为“没意思”,也可以通过字面理解为“jb”,“jb”反向加“ok”,所以就是不“ok”的意思。总之理解这些网络用语往往需要一些脑洞,不过如果不理解也不用过于纠结,因为过段时间就没人记得了。

C语言中的obj

"f -4 -3 -2 -1"这句索引值"-3"表示从"f"这行往上数第3个顶点,就是"v -0.500000 0.000000 -0.800000",其它的索引值以此类推。 因此与这一行等效的正值索引写法为:"f 1 2 3 4"

obj文件是目标文件,一般是程序编译后的二进制文件,在通过链接器和资源文件链接就成exe文件了。

举个例子说明一下:

OBJ文件 -- 实际问题:

这种方法虽然很麻烦,不过颇为有效。如果你不会编程,又遇到非常紧急的情况,这种方法还是值得一试的。

OBJ文件 -- 细节:

v 3、OBJ文件支持三个点以上的面,这一点很有用。很多其它的模型文件格式只支持三个点的面,所以导入Maya的模型经常被三角化了,这对于我们对模型进行再加工甚为不利。0.0 0.0 0.0

v 0.0 1.0 0.0

f 1 2 3

面可以使用负值索引,有时用负值索引描述面更为简便。

v -0.500000 0.000000 0.400000

v -0.500000 1.000000 -0打开朋友圈,扑面而来各种,然后就会有人留言:“多图,这里面有什么梗?”.800000

v -0.500000 1.000000 0.400000

f -4 -3 -2 -1

OBJ文件不包含面的颜色定义信息,不过可以引用材质库,材质库信息储存在一个后缀是".mtl"的文件中。关键字"mtllib"即材质库的意思。

材质库中包含材质的漫射(diffuse),环境(ambient),光泽(specular)的RGB(红绿蓝)的定义值,以及反射(specularity),折射(refraction),透明度(transparency)等其它特征。

origin的obj什么文件

OBJ只给出了程序的相对地址,而EX友好:obj用作网络语的时候意思是:对朋友的关心和友好,为了朋友的身体健康,不想让朋友熬夜玩游戏或聊天,便会给朋友发送obj,提扩展资料醒朋友该休息啦。E是地址。

obj是什么意思 obj解释

OBJ文件不需要任何种文件头(File Header),尽管经常使用几行文件信息的注释作为文件的开头。OBJ文件由一行行文本组成,注释行以符号“#”为开头,空格和空行可以随意加到文件中以增加文件的可读性。

2. Obj文件由一行文本组成,注释行以符号“#”开始,可以# Simple Wefront file随意在文件中添加空格和空行,增加文件的可读性。

3.有字的行以一个或两个标记的字母开始,也就是关键字,它可以对于“obj”的理解,有网友表示这代表了两种意思,一种是好的意思,就是对方关心你,不想让你熬夜;另一个就是不好的意思,在聊天的过程中对方发现和你聊的不实很好,或者你不是他喜欢的类型,于是他就想敷衍你一下早早结束,于是看到对方打“obj”的字样时,就说明对方不想再和你聊了。解释这一行是什么类型的数据。

4. 通过在每条线的末尾添加连接器(),可以在逻辑上连接多条线来表示一条线。注意,空格或制表框不能出现在连接器()之后,否则将在文件中出现错误。

max文件导出obj格式maya怎么打不开

掌握了这么多不多也够用了,不过由于网上详细讲解OBJ文件的中文文档很少,我还是再讲一些例子,给大家提供多一点的信息吧。

1、打开出问题的文件,点击菜单栏的文件,4、然后就可以在Maya中打开文件了。选择导出。

2、另一种表示的是文本文件,程序编译时生成的中间代码文件目标文件,一般是程序编译后的二进制文件。

obj分块模型可以用什么软件打开

现在来讨论一点比较实际的问题吧,就是一旦你遇到了一个出错的OBJ文件,倒底该怎么办?

obj分块模型可以用机器语言软件打开。

原因:导出文件的时候设置不对造评论一部电影或者电视作品,也常常听到人说“各种新梗老梗交替出现”。成的。

可以直接用写字板打开进行查看和编辑修改。另外,有一种与此相关二进制文件格式(.MOD),其作为专利未公开,因此这里不作讨论,但maya也可以编译obj文件。

基本结构:

有字的行都由一两个标记字母也就是关键字(Keyword)开头,关键字可以说明这一行是什么样的数据。多行可以逻辑地连接在一起表示一行,方法是在每一行添加一个连接符()。注意连接符()后面不能出现空格或Tab格,否则将导致文件出错。

ppt怎么导入obj文件?

3、这样就弹出0bj设置对话框,打开预设值选项栏,选择“maya”,点击导出。

两种方法:

一. 用 3ds Max Script 同时导入多个.oOBJ文件不支持有孔的多边形面。bj文件

MAXScript -> N当你打开OBJ文件后,往往会看到有几万行的代码,你恐怕还没本事情一眼看出错误所在行,除非程序的错误信息中已经告诉你错误行。如果你不知道错误在哪里,可以用排除法,弄清楚肯定正确的代码范围,通过缩减错误代码范围定位错误。例如,你先新建一个空的OBJ文件,把有错的OBJ文件代码粘贴一半过来,然后把这个只有一半代码的新OBJ文件导入Maya。如果这时没有错误信息,说明错误行是在另一半代码中,可以从另一半代码中再粘贴一部分代码试试看;如果这时出现错误,说明错误行就在粘贴的代码中,可以把粘贴过来的代码删去一部分再试试看。就这样,逐步缩减范围直到找到错误行为止。ew Script, 将下列代码拷贝, 修改路径;

ctrl + s 保存该script文件;

二. 在批量导入obj以后,首先进行group, 然后将该group进行放缩,平移,旋转变换。问题在于:当进行变换之后,如果对其中某一obj修改后要重新导入3ds max, 这样就不跟group的物体不相吻合。有一个办法可以处理:

选中新导进来的物体,依次按scale, translate, rotate的顺序,用上述记录下来的数据进行变换。